One Direction make U.S. chart history

Boyband One Direction have made chart history in the USA today (October 10) by achieving the fastest-selling single by a UK artist with 'Live While We're Young'.

Their new single shifted a phenomenal 341,000 copies in one week, which has not only secured the lads the aforementioned record but has also given them the biggest opening week sales for a single by a non-U.S. artist ever. The song entered both the U.S. Digital Tracks and Digital Songs Chart at No.1 this afternoon.

Irish heartthrob Niall Horan expressed his excitement at the news and said: "We're so happy with the success of the single in the USA and can't wait for everyone to hear our new album. Thank you to all the fans once again!"

In addition to this, the video for 'Live While We're Young' recently became the most viewed clip in 24 hours ever on VEVO and it has since had over 51 million hits.

It was also announced earlier this week that One Direction have been nominated for an impressive 3 prizes at this year's American Music Awards in the categories of New Artist Of The Year, Favourite Album and Favourite Band.
